What to Do

The main thing to do at Anna Idli is to treat yourself to a true tasting of southern classics. Be sure to order the signature idlis—steamed rice cakes that are famous here for their airy texture. No less popular is the masala dosa—a thin, crispy crepe with a spicy filling, traditionally served with a variety of chutneys and a rich lentil sambar soup.

For lovers of hearty snacks, the vada—deep-fried savory donuts—is an excellent choice, perfectly complementing a cup of aromatic coffee. The restaurant offers a wide range of vegetarian and even gluten-free options, so everyone can find a dish to their liking without disrupting their usual diet.

History & Facts

The Anna Idli restaurant chain was created with a noble mission: to preserve and popularize the authentic culinary traditions of the south of the great country of India. The first establishment opened in the state of Maharashtra, and thanks to strict adherence to recipes and the use of only fresh ingredients, the brand quickly won the hearts of foodies, expanding its reach to many cities.

The restaurant arrived in Raipur relatively recently but almost immediately became an important gastronomic spot in the state of Chhattisgarh. The founders sought to bring the atmosphere of South Indian hospitality and original flavors to areas where they were not previously as widely represented.

Interestingly, many visitors note the consistent quality of the dishes throughout the entire chain. This is achieved through unified cooking standards and staff training, allowing residents and guests to enjoy the authentic taste of South Indian cuisine without leaving the city.
